**Handover: Calcbright formula sandbox**

Welcome aboard. The Calcbright engine evaluates user-supplied formulas inside a WASM sandbox; never relax the memory or syscall limits without sign-off from Odalys. Pending work: tighten the timeout on nested lambda expansion and finish the fuzz suite in the `sandbox-hardening` branch. To access the sandbox staging environment for the first time, enter the recovery passphrase below.

strongbox words: druvan-lamys-eliius-jorax-istox-soreth-ulays-gilix-ralix-oliiel-norwyn-casvan-praius

## FeedCheck Provenance

FeedCheck, the Ormely podcast feed validator, is built reproducibly from the `feedcheck-core` repository on Strand CI. Every release is signed by the Ormely build key, and new team members should always verify signatures before deploying to the validation fleet. The artifact currently serving production traffic carries the trace token recorded directly below this line.

build token for tawif-bahip: htk31_68bba16e1afabfef4ecc69408c06f16

Quick note for whoever reviews the NudgeWell reminder job: it runs every 15 minutes, pulls tomorrow's appointments from the Larkspur Clinic scheduler, and fires SMS batches through our internal Pigeonpost relay. If batches stall, just bounce the worker pod — state is idempotent. The relay won't accept requests without auth, so the key it expects is right here.

gateway credential: zpat7_wu4aBVX